#b246d7 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#b246d7 is composed of 69.8% red, 27.5%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.2% cyan, 67.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 284.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 55.9%. #b246d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cff with #6500af.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#b246d7 color description : Moderate violet.

The hexadecimal color #b246d7 has RGB values of R:178, G:70,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11683543.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070209 is the darkest color, while #fcf7fd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908b92 is the less saturated color, while #c323fa is the most saturated one.
